Tulane-USC.  Kind of as expected;  USC might as well be a Big 12 school from a half dozen years ago...100% offense, 0% defense.  Plays out that way, with both teams going wild.  Tulane scores to make it 45-37 with about 4 minutes left.  They kick off deep.  It's a slicing kick.  The USC returner calls for a fair catch down around the 2 yard line, as the ball approaches the sideline.  He tries to catch it and MUFFS IT...it takes 1 hop and goes out of bounds.

USC gets the ball at the 1.

 

2 plays later...yes indeed.  BOOM!!!!!!  Tulane pass rush gets through for the safety!  With 3 minutes left.  Tulane gets the ball back, USC's defense is the sieve it was *all year long*, desperation plays keep the drive going.  TERRIBLE, IMO, non-call on targeting down near the goal line.  (They have to reconsider it.  It was helmet to helmet, just, according to the refs, not crown of the helmet.  But BOTH players were down for a couple minutes.)  2 plays later, tho, a short, low pass, grabbed while going down...called incomplete, but on review?  TOUCHDOWN!!!!!!!!!!!

 

With 9 seconds left, Tulane kicks the XP to win the game.

 

HORRIBLE!!! decision by the returner...the one you see SOOO BLOODY OFTEN, where they simply have no situational awareness.  But the USC defense gave up 540 yards on 52 plays...500+ yards, and Tulane only had 16 first towns.  GOUGE CITY.

Mississippi State vs. Illinois had a wild ending. It was tied at 10-10 with a couple of minutes remaining, and MSU went on a long drive. They kicked the go-ahead field goal with 7 seconds left. Illinois took the squib kickoff and tried a couple of laterals, one of which was dropped and picked up by an MSU player, who took it in for a touchdown with no time left. They didn't bother with the extra points because both teams had left.tjeir bench areas at this point. Final score: Mississippi State 19, Illinois 10.
